OFC 2019 -- Inphi
Corporation (NYSE: IPHI), a leader in high-speed data movement
interconnects, and Innovium, Inc., a leading provider of networking
switch solutions for data centers, today announced a range of
industry-leading 100G-400G data center solutions from OEMs, ODMs
and optics module vendors to meet bandwidth demand growth. These
solutions include Innovium’s TERALYNX™ 12.8Tbps low-latency
programmable switch, Inphi’s 400Gbps Porrima™ Single-Lambda Pulse
Amplitude Modulation (PAM4) platform and Inphi’s PAM4 Vega™
Gearbox and Retimer. The companies will hold multiple technology
demonstrations at partner booths at the Optical Fiber
Communications (OFC) Conference and Exhibition, to be held March
4-7, 2019 at the San Diego, CA Convention Center.
Inphi and Innovium’s interoperable data center solutions meet
the demanding needs of data center customers. The solutions
include:
- 128 x QSFP28 100GbE switch system with Innovium’s TERALYNX
switch and Inphi’s Vega Gearbox to offer the highest radix fixed
switch using existing NRZ based copper and optics ecosystem. This
system dramatically reduces complexity, power, latency and cost
compared to existing solutions that use multiple 3.2Tbps or 6.4Tbps
switch chips.
- 32 x QSFP-DD 400GbE switch system with Innovium’s TERALYNX
switch and Inphi’s Vega Retimer to drive long reach DAC and
optics.
- Optics modules using Inphi’s Porrima PAM4 platform inserted
into Innovium TERALYNX based switch systems to deliver highly power
efficient, cost-effective and high performance 100-400GbE
connectivity.
Innovium TERALYNX offers 12.8 Terabits/sec
throughput, while delivering line-rate programmability, large
on-chip buffers, breakthrough telemetry, and low-latency. TERALYNX
supports 10GbE to 400GbE Ethernet and delivers 128 ports of 100GbE,
64 ports of 200GbE or 32 ports of 400GbE in a single device.

Inphi’s Porrima represents the industry’s first sampling
platform solution that includes field-proven PAM4 DSP technology,
Linear TIA and Driver for up to 400G client optical modules. The
Porrima platform also supports a wide range of 25/50/100/400Gbps
optical interconnects for hyperscale cloud data center, service
provider and enterprise network. Leveraging multiple generations of
DSP development, Inphi has developed an optical platform expertise
and an API-based DSP software suite that achieves quick
time-to-market with the right trade-offs in power and performance
for data center optical interconnects.
Inphi’s Vega is a family of market leading, multi-rate low power
50/100/200/400G PAM4 Gearbox and Retimer DSPs for system line
cards. The PAM4 Gearbox and Retimers support next generation QSFP,
QSFP-DD, OSFP and CFP8 optical modules and serve as the external
device needed to drive the channels in the retimer applications or
as a gearbox in rate-mismatched applications on highly dense system
line cards.
